A ceramic pipe is known for its heat resistance and distinctive feel. If you like a classic look, a wooden pipe is often the go-to choice: traditional in style and built to last. A glass pipe gives you a clear view of the smoke and is easy to clean, while metal pipes are tough and practical. Resin pipes stand out with creative designs. For a natural, handmade look, a clay pipe is an excellent choice. Finally, there’s the chillum: especially compact and perfect for a quick session.
FAQ - Answers to Questions from Our Community
1. Which pipe is best for beginners?
For beginners, metal or glass pipes are generally a good choice because they are easy to clean and deliver reliable performance. These pipes also come in many different designs, so you can easily find one that suits your taste.
2. Can I use a pipe for other substances too?
Yes, our pipes can be used with different substances, but it’s important to make sure the pipe is made from a suitable material. Glass and metal pipes are generally best suited for this kind of use, while wooden pipes may be affected by certain substances in some circumstances.
3. How do I clean my pipe properly?
To extend the life of your pipe and ensure a better smoking experience, you should clean it regularly. Use a pipe cleaning kit with brushes and cleaning products designed for your pipe’s material. Make sure you remove tar and other residue, especially from glass or metal pipes.
Expert Tips
The Art of the Charring Light
Experienced smokers know that the charring light — gently lighting the tobacco, then letting it go out and cool briefly — plays a key role in developing flavour. It helps the tobacco catch evenly and makes the most of the bowl, without risking rapid overheating or scorching the tobacco.
Packing Tobacco Properly
Experienced pipe smokers know that the way tobacco is packed into the pipe affects the entire smoking experience. The tobacco should be packed in several layers with light pressure. Start with a loose layer at the bottom of the bowl, then press it down gently after each additional layer, but not too firmly, to encourage an even burn and make drawing easier.
Preventing Overheating
Overheating is one of the biggest issues for experienced pipe smokers, as it can negatively affect the taste of the tobacco and damage the pipe. Smoke with slow, steady draws and avoid pushing the tobacco too hot. If the bowl gets too hot, let the pipe cool down and continue smoking later.

Ceramic pipes stand out for their heat-resistant surface and pleasantly cool smoke. Easy to maintain and taste-neutral, they’re ideal for anyone who wants distinctive design with reliable function.
Wooden pipes stand for classic smoking enjoyment with a natural feel. They feel warm in the hand, develop their own character over time and are especially popular with connoisseurs for their durability and authentic flavour.
Glass pipes stand out with their modern look and flavour-neutral smoke path. They are easy to clean, give you a clear view of the smoke and are ideal if you’re looking for a pure, unaltered smoking experience.
Metal pipes are especially tough, durable and ideal for on the go. They offer excellent resilience and easy cleaning, making them perfect for practical smokers who value function and stability.
Resin pipes stand out with creative designs and vibrant colours. Durable synthetic resin makes bold shapes and individual styles possible, ideal if you want a pipe with originality and personality.
Clay pipes are genuine classics with rustic charm. They deliver a natural smoking feel and strong heat resistance. Perfect for smokers who value tradition and authentic flavour.
